Rangers boss Steven Gerrard is delighted with the form of on-loan Liverpool midfielder Ryan Kent.
The Reds legend was delighted with the contribution of his No.14.
“Ryan Kent's performance today, considering he has been out for so long, was outstanding," Gerrard told RangersTV. “I'm sure the fans will remember that for a very long time."
Kent has now played 24 games for Rangers since joining the club on a season-long loan in the summer, scoring three goals.
“I am over the moon, since I did my first injury I have been grafting since the start of that and I managed to get back in time for an unbelievable game and an unbelievable result," he said.
“It was incredible, it has been a while since I played at Ibrox and what a game to come back to."
